This rainbow sensory bottle is the perfect activity to study rainbows, St. Patrick's Day, or … Web17 Feb 2024 · How to make a glitter jar for kids, step by step: 1. Prepare warm (not hot!) water. You don’t want the water to be boiling when you pour it into the bottles, or it will warp the plastic. Believe me, that’s happened to me! Just warm water from the faucet works well. 2. Select and add glitter to the bottle.

Web1 Oct 2012 · 1. Water with brightly coloured Hama beads (pony beads are similar in the US) for noise, colour and movement 2. Ripped pieces of tin foil for gentle, slow movement and reflection of light 3. Red water mixed with 1cm of vegetable/ baby oil, for mixing and separation of liquids 4. Brightly coloured, twisted pipe cleaners for visual interest 5. Web18 Jun 2024 · To ensure that the bottle remains closed at all times, make sure to add superglue to the rim of the bottle.
